Culture and Politics in Asia and the Far East

Asia and the Far East are parts of the world that are still little known to most Americans in the mid-1980s. Toward an understanding of two very different but important aspects of societies and cultures in Asia and the Far East, Soundings presents discussions with Donald Horowitz about ethnicity and politics in Asia and, at [14:00], with Zhao Jinglun about social and political reform in contemporary China.

At the time of these interviews, Horowitz, a Fellow at the National Humanities Center (1984-85), was professor of political science and law at Duke University. Zhao, also a Fellow at the Center (1984-85), was a free-lance journalist.

This edition of Soundings was conducted by Wayne J. Pond.
